Global Acetyl Tributyl Citrate Market (USD Million), 2021 - 2031
In the year 2024, the Global Acetyl Tributyl Citrate Market was valued at USD 426.83 million. The size of this market is expected to increase to USD 596.60 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 4.9%.
The Global Acetyl Tributyl Citrate (ATBC) Market is a dynamic segment within the chemical industry, primarily driven by its applications as a non-phthalate plasticizer. ATBC is widely used in various end-user industries, including automotive, construction, and consumer goods, due to its excellent performance in enhancing the flexibility and durability of plastic products. As regulatory pressures increase regarding the safety of plasticizers, the demand for non-phthalate alternatives like ATBC is surging, reflecting a broader shift towards safer and more sustainable chemical solutions.
The market for ATBC is witnessing significant growth due to its favorable properties and the increasing adoption of environmentally friendly alternatives. The rise in consumer awareness about health and environmental impacts of traditional plasticizers is propelling the demand for ATBC in applications such as food packaging, medical devices, and children's toys. Additionally, the global push towards greener manufacturing practices is further boosting the market, as ATBC aligns well with stringent environmental regulations and sustainability goals.

In terms of function, acetyl tributyl citrate primarily serves as a plasticizer and stabilizer in various applications. As a plasticizer, it improves the flexibility and durability of polymers, making it a valuable component in the production of flexible plastics, including food packaging, medical devices, and coatings. It also acts as a stabilizer by preventing the degradation of materials, particularly in environments where the products are exposed to heat or UV radiation. The multifunctional properties of ATBC make it suitable for a range of applications that require flexibility, stability, and safety, contributing to its widespread use across various industries.
The end-user segment of the acetyl tributyl citrate market includes industries such as plastics, pharmaceuticals, food and beverages, personal care, and others. In the plastics industry, ATBC is commonly used in the production of flexible PVC, which is found in a wide range of products, including toys, medical devices, and food packaging materials. The pharmaceutical industry uses ATBC as a plasticizer in the production of drug delivery systems, such as tablets and capsules. In the food and beverage sector, it is used in the production of food packaging materials that meet safety standards. Additionally, ATBC finds applications in personal care products, where it serves as a stabilizer and plasticizer in formulations for cosmetics and toiletries.

Global Acetyl Tributyl Citrate Market, Segmentation by Function
The Global Acetyl Tributyl Citrate Market has been segmented by Function into Plasticizer, Emollient, Coatings, and Lubricants.
The Global Acetyl Tributyl Citrate (ATBC) Market is divided into several key functional segments: Plasticizer, Emollient, Coatings, and Lubricants. As a plasticizer, ATBC is extensively used in the production of flexible polymers and plastics, enhancing their flexibility, durability, and workability. This function is critical in various applications, including automotive parts, consumer goods, and construction materials, where improved material performance is required. The growing preference for non-phthalate plasticizers due to health and environmental concerns is driving significant demand in this segment.
In the emollient category, ATBC is utilized in personal care and cosmetic products to enhance skin feel and moisturizing properties. Its role as an emollient is important in formulations such as lotions, creams, and ointments, where it contributes to a smooth, soft texture and helps maintain skin hydration. The demand for ATBC in this sector is influenced by increasing consumer awareness of safe and effective cosmetic ingredients and the trend toward more natural and non-toxic personal care products.
The coatings and lubricants segments of the ATBC market also represent significant areas of application. In coatings, ATBC is valued for its ability to improve adhesion, flexibility, and resistance to environmental factors, making it suitable for various industrial and consumer applications. As a lubricant, ATBC helps reduce friction and wear in mechanical systems, enhancing performance and extending the lifespan of equipment. The diverse functional applications of ATBC across these segments highlight its versatility and importance in meeting the performance and safety needs of various industries.
